I saw something this weekend almost made me cry,the only Falcon xb coupe in Trinidad rotten to the ground. I was behind that car since it came to Trinidad and found it back years ago,the owner had died and relatives sold it . By the time I found it ,the man it was by said he going to fix it up . Ten years later it is a pile of rust. That was like the Interceptor in the Mad Max movie. Anybody could upload a pic? Something causing my IPad not to put up the pic.
